AC Travel Adapter with USB Ports
AC Travel Adapter with USB Ports was recalled on 28 July 2017 under EU Safety Gate alert A12/0999/17. Electric shock risk reported by France. The clearances and creepage distances between the primary and secondary circuits are too small.
| Alert Number | A12/0999/17 |
| Brand | MCL |
| Category | Electrical appliances and equipment |
| Risk Type | Electric shock |
| Notifying Country | France |
| Country of Origin | Taiwan |
| Model Number | PS-UNI/1UZ |
| Published | 28 July 2017 |
Risk Description
The clearances and creepage distances between the primary and secondary circuits are too small. Different sets of pins can be extended at the same time, resulting in live pins being accessible. The holes in the sockets are not protected by shutters.The product does not comply with the requirements of the Low Voltage Directive and the relevant European standard EN 60335.
Measures Taken
Type of economic operator taking notified measure(s): ImporterCategory of measure(s): Recall of the product from end usersDate of entry into force: 26/06/2017
Product Description
Travel plug adapter, with USB outputs, packaged in a cardboard box.
⚡ What Should You Do?
This recall involves a electric shock hazard related to AC Travel Adapter with USB Ports.
About this risk
This product has inadequate electrical insulation, faulty wiring, or other electrical defects that can cause electric shock during use.
Recommended action
Unplug the product immediately and do not use it. Do not attempt to repair it yourself. Contact the manufacturer or retailer for a recall remedy.
Who is at risk?
Anyone using the product, especially in wet environments such as bathrooms or kitchens.
